Taco Trip is a travelogue that follows the host, Aaron Sanchez, as he explores the United States and Mexico in search of the most authentic and delicious tacos. In season 1 episode 2, Sanchez heads to New Orleans, Louisiana, which is famous for its gumbo and jambalaya, to find out what makes the city's tacos so unique.

The episode begins with Sanchez exploring the bustling city of New Orleans, taking in the sights and sounds as he makes his way to the first stop on his taco tour. He heads to a small restaurant in the heart of the city, where he meets the chef and owner, who takes him into the kitchen to show him how they make their famous Gulf Shrimp Tacos.

Sanchez watches as the chef expertly prepares the shrimp, grilling them to perfection and adding a blend of spices and herbs to give them a spicy kick. He then shows Sanchez how they make their homemade corn tortillas, which are soft and flavorful, and the perfect vessel for the juicy shrimp.

Together, they assemble the tacos, adding a generous amount of fresh salsa and cooling avocado to balance out the spice of the shrimp. Sanchez takes a bite and is blown away by the explosion of flavor in his mouth.

Next, Sanchez heads to another restaurant, where he meets the chef and learns all about the city's unique take on tacos. He discovers that in New Orleans, they use a variety of local ingredients such as andouille sausage, crawfish, and alligator meat to create their taco fillings.

Sanchez tries the Alligator Taco, which is made with succulent chunks of alligator meat, lightly seared and served with a spicy remoulade sauce. He also tries the Crawfish Taco, which features fresh crawfish tails tossed in a spicy seasoning and served with crunchy fried okra.

The episode also explores the cultural significance of tacos in New Orleans, as Sanchez meets with locals who have their own unique taco recipes passed down through generations. He learns about the blend of Mexican and Creole cultures that has shaped the city's cuisine, and how tacos have become a beloved staple of New Orleans food culture.
